Lü Jie is a scholar working on Astronomy and Astrophysics, Ecology and Geophysics. According to data from OpenAlex, Lü Jie has authored 35 papers receiving a total of 576 indexed citations (citations by other indexed papers that have themselves been cited), including 10 papers in Astronomy and Astrophysics, 7 papers in Ecology and 6 papers in Geophysics. Recurrent topics in Lü Jie's work include Astro and Planetary Science (10 papers), Isotope Analysis in Ecology (7 papers) and Paleontology and Stratigraphy of Fossils (4 papers). Lü Jie is often cited by papers focused on Astro and Planetary Science (10 papers), Isotope Analysis in Ecology (7 papers) and Paleontology and Stratigraphy of Fossils (4 papers). Lü Jie collaborates with scholars based in China, United States and Germany. Lü Jie's co-authors include D. W. G. Sears, P. H. Benoit, G. E. Lofgren, Sijing Huang, M. Prinz, Changyang Ma, Zhenhua Liu, M. K. Weisberg, Changqin Li and Wenyi Kang and has published in prestigious journals such as Nature, Journal of Geophysical Research Atmospheres and Geochimica et Cosmochimica Acta.
